    I believe the Prototype Talking Module plugged into that jack. It was a aftermarket project that never got off the ground. I believe LHR added a software switch in a version of Designer if I remember correct to aid him. The only reason I knew about the software switch for the talk was when it was first released it was default in the ON and caused a delay booting up or something to that effect waiting for a reply from Talk. I talked to the Designer but He lost interest in the CW version. He had converted a Digital Angle Gauge to a talking version with a similar product to aid the Visual Impaired Woodworkers. That was the idea of the CW version to aid a Woodworker.

    My interest in the talking unit was that I operate my CW in the wood shop monitored with a wireless intercom and camera. The Speaking of the error would be good as I walk to the shop from next door in the computer shop. Sadly it never took off...

    You can see the connector on the Computer Board Picture and it would require some serious equipment to check each pin for it's data and function. Looks like almost every pin is connected in my dusty computer that had overheated and faulted due to the dust.
